Output 43ea95c663c8ff4b0b67ff28ab923ac8af433fa8a9c13f927bed7ab59712be23:1

value
61132
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d25c9ac004b052b54a778ff888c570c03f3c2246 OP_EQUAL
address
3LsJm6pHNHbSNeVSyKwXr189hipadjtTkj
transaction
43ea95c663c8ff4b0b67ff28ab923ac8af433fa8a9c13f927bed7ab59712be23